Emma Flint

Clinical Teaching Associate

Biography

Emma recently graduated (in 2020) from Wadham College with a degree in Medicine (BM BCh) and is currently an Academic Foundation Doctor with Oxford University Hospitals. 

She is a College Clinical Teaching Associate for Wadham, providing teaching for our medical students in the latter three years of their course. She has an interest in Medical Education, as well as academic interests in epidemiology and metabolic health. Her research to date has primarily been focused within the fields of Women’s and Reproductive Health and Paediatrics.
